Prophecy Club Minutes - 06.16.26

 

Prophecy Club

06.16.26
7:34 pm
First Bethel Baptist Church Basement

ATTENDANCE

Present Members: Brothers Haggai, Joel, Daniel, Jonah, Ezekiel, Micah (arrived late) and Agabus
Guests Present: “Brother Abel”
There was a quorum present


ORDERS OF BUSINESS

The meeting opened with our standard invocation: “Open our eyes that we may see wonderful things in your law.” Open our eyes now, Lord. Amen.

The minutes of the previous meeting were read and entered into the record.


Unfinished Business

Brother Joel presented a report from the UAP Committee (Formerly UFO Committee) concerning the Committee’s letterhead and business cards. The business cards were received in order, but the letterhead had to be returned due to a misspelling.

New Business

Brother Jonah reported that he’d heard from a friend, who had been told by his doctor that the hospital’s pharmaceutical sales rep had mentioned that they are encouraged to get their “5 by 50” – that is getting people on five different medications by the age of fifty. Brother Jonah wondered if the group thought this something worth considering and investigating. Brother Joel suggested that this sounds like it might be an urban legend. And, in any case, the information reported was little more than hearsay.

Brother Ezekiel of the Man of Perdition Committee reported that online search results indicate that the following individuals should be considered as possible candidates for the Antichrist: Donald J. Trump, Elon Musk, King Charles III, and Emmanuel Macron. Brother Ezekiel indicated that the committee would investigate King Charles III and Macron but did not believe that either Trump or Musk warranted an investigation. Brother Agabus commented that this was “myopic.”

Brother Daniel motioned that Brother Agabus be issued a Waterless Cloud Warning Card. The motion was seconded by Brother Joel. Per the Prophecy Club bylaws, a Waterless Cloud Warning Card censure must be passed unanimously. No abstentions are permitted. Vote was called. Brother Haggai voted No. The censure failed to pass.

Brother Joel of the UAP Committee was asked about the blue clouds that appeared recently over the Midwest. Brother Joel reported that the Chinese Landspace Zhuque 2E Y5 rocket – launched from the Dongfeng commercial space innovation pilot zone in northwest China – carrying a 2.8 ton payload into a 900 km polar orbit, had dumped methalox (a methane and liquid oxygen fuel mixture). That was the cause of the bright blue clouds. Further questions were raised concerning the timing of this event, occurring as it did during Trump’s visit to China. Several members wondered if this were coincidence or something more nefarious. Brother Joel promised to investigate.

Special Guest “Brother Abel” reported that during a recent trip to Oklahoma he’d had a dream in which he was preaching on the role of the United States of America in Biblical prophecy. In the middle of the sermon, a severe weather alert was broadcast on the radio. There were storms, and fiery tornadoes, and the multicolored sun appeared to dance a zigzag across the sky. “Brother Abel” asked for the Prophecy Club to help him consider the implications of this dream. Lengthy discussion followed.

Brother Micah asked whether the group should consider a service project for the poor or the immigrants who have been moving into the neighborhood around First Bethel Baptist. Discussion was tabled for lack of time.

CLOSING

Brother Joel led us in the closing prayer: Lord, You are our refuge and fortress. Guard our hearts and minds. Protect us from demonic attack, physical harm, and emotional wounds. Keep us safe in the shadow of Your wings. Amen.

We will hold the next board meeting on 07.16.26 at 7:34pm. The meeting will be a top-secret Strategy Briefing. The password will be: a vision from their own heart, not the mouth of Jehovah. Do not share with nonmembers.

The meeting ended at 11:34pm
